ARISE IIP strives to decarbonize Africa’s textile industry with SAP sustainability solutions

ARISE IIP is redefining Africa’s textile future through sustainability and digital innovation. In this video, Group CIO Vinodanand Jha shares how ARISE IIP uses SAP Cloud solutions – including SAP S/4HANA Cloud and SAP Sustainability Control Tower – to power traceability, carbon neutrality, and circularity from farm to fashion. Discover how their Benin Textile plant recycles 90% of its water, tracks 108 ESG KPIs, and sets a new benchmark for responsible, tech-driven industrial growth.

The Royal Eswatini Sugar Corporation: Finding the sweet spot with unified data

As the largest sugar cane farming and manufacturing corporation in Eswatini, The Royal Eswatini Sugar Corporation (RES) models its mission after the rich heritage of the town of Simunye, which means “We are one.” In addition to evoking the spirit of connectedness, this mission solidifies the company’s goal to competitively and sustainably add value for all stakeholders. Sugar is a critical part of the Eswatini economy, accounting for nearly 25% of exports.
